Q: Is 372,334 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 372,334 is a composite number.

Why is 372,334 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 372,334 can be evenly divided by 1 2 17 34 47 94 233 466 799 1,598 3,961 7,922 10,951 21,902 186,167 and 372,334, with no remainder.

Since 372,334 cannot be divided by just 1 and 372,334, it is a composite number.
